Confidentiality Protocols And Reputation Management
Agencies serving high profile clients enforce strict data handling, minimal cell exposure, and compartmentalized communication channels to protect sensitive business and personal information. Reputation risk assessments are conducted for each candidate and stakeholder involved in the process.
Compensation Benchmarking And Total Rewards Design
Structuring Complex Packages For Affluent Candidates
Private employment agencies high net worth practice specialize in designing compa packages that blend base salary, performance bonuses, equity, deferred compensation, and non cash benefits tailored to ultra high net worth liquidity needs and tax jurisdictions.
They model long term incentive plans, severance frameworks, and retention tools across multiple jurisdictions to align executive objectives with shareholder expectations and family governance policies.
